Why are international trailers for U.S. movies always SO much better than ours?

If you're not excited after watching this latest Watchmen featurette - please... go see a doctor because you are NOT well.

We have not one, not two, but THREE new Watchmen videos for you! Life is good...

Page 9 of 11 « First 6 7 8 9 10 11